摘 要:利用35个甘蓝型油菜Ogura胞质不育系与4个恢复系进行配合力及遗传力分析。采用4×35不完全双列杂交,对140个组合的9个重要农艺性状进行了配合力和遗传力的估算,其中包括根据云南地方气候特点制定的主茎冻荚与主茎阴荚性状。研究表明,一般配合力综合排名母本前5名分为A19>A29>A21>A20>A2;父本优劣排名次序为21R>64R>68R>16R;单株产量特殊配合力最好的组合为A17×21R。本研究旨在探明亲本材料的应用潜力,为生产上利用Ogura胞质不育系统选育甘蓝型油菜强优势组合提供数据支持。140 combinations crossed by 4 Ogura cytoplasmic male sterile line( A1-A35) and 4 restoring line( 16 R,21R,64 R,68R) were selected to analyze the combination ability and heritability of 9 main agronomy characters of Brassica napus L. to value the application potential of these materials. The result showed that( i) the general comprehensive combining ability ranking of male parents was 21 R 64 R 68R 16 R and that of the top five female parents was A19 A29 A21 A20 A2.( ii) The yield per block of A9 × 64 R,A20 × 16 R,A29× 64 R ranked the first three places in the 140 combinations.( iii) Excellent crosses were more likely to be chosen from the combination with higher parent general combining ability,so the GCA and SCA should be considered comprehensively in choosing parents to select the optimal cross combinations.
